Test tone output when the component connected to the 5.1/
DVD INPUT jacks is selected
The test tone is successively output from the speakers in the
following order: front (L), center, front (R), rear (R), rear (L). The
volume level of the center and rear speakers cannot be adjusted
at this time.
Note
To adjust the speaker volume using a test tone as described on
page 16, select the PRO LOGIC sound field. The test tone output
in all other sound fields is used for verifying whether there is
output from speakers or not.
